E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
linux进程间通信消息队列
如何保证Kafka的可靠性、幂等性和有序性
可靠性对于
消息队列
而言,如果不能保证消息的可靠性可能会引起重大的生产事故。
SKY技术修炼指南
·
2023-11-30 20:53
消息队列
Kafka
消息队列
中间件
Kafka的特点和他的存储机制
一、Kafka简介与架构1.kafka定义Kafka是一个基于发布订阅模式的分布式
消息队列
,它具有以下特点:支持消息的发布和订阅,类似于RabbtMQ、ActiveMQ等
消息队列
;支持数据离线和实时处理
黄山路443号
·
2023-11-30 20:21
Kafka
队列
kafka
java
hadoop
分布式
RabbitMQ进阶教程三(整合springboot,延迟队列,发布确认高级,备份交换机)
如果遇到不同的任务类型需要不同的延迟时间的话,需要为每一种不同延迟时间的消息建立单独的
消息队列
。一:RabbitMQ整合springboot新建项目导入下面依赖org.springframework.
@黑夜中的一盏明灯
·
2023-11-30 19:50
RabbitMQ
SpringBoot
java-rabbitmq
rabbitmq
spring
boot
RabbitMQ消息模型之Sample
Queue:
消息队列
,图中红色部分。类似一个邮箱,可以缓存消息;生产者向其中投递消息,消费者从其中取出消息。此模型中只有一个生产者、一个队列、一个消费者。这种模式适合于消
薛伟同学
·
2023-11-30 14:26
消息队列
RabbitMQ
Sample
消息队列
Rabbitmq的交换器类型
一、交换器类型在rabbitmq中,生产者的消息都是通过交换器来接收,然后再从交换器分发到不同的队列中去,在分发的过程中交换器类型会影响分发的逻辑。rabitmq中的交换器有4种类型,分别为fanout、direct、topic、headers四种,其中前三种较为常见,后面一种用的比较少。二、fanout一般情况下交换器分发会先找出绑定的队列,然后再判断routekey,来决定是否将消息分发到某一
汤青松daxia
·
2023-11-30 13:11
Linux 进程之间的通信IPC
文章目录
消息队列
信号量集共享存储区PosizIPC与System-vIPC其他讨论在linux环境下,进程地址空间相互独立,彼此隔离,因此进程间的数据之间不能访问,如果要交换数据,就必须通过内核,在内核开辟一块缓冲区
@@老胡
·
2023-11-30 12:42
操作系统
linux
操作系统
【教程】 一文部署配置并入门 Redis
消息队列
系统:利用其发布/订阅模式,Redis可作为
消息队列
使用,用于异步处理任务。实时分析:Redis的速度使其成
gulugulu1103
·
2023-11-30 12:23
Redis
Ubuntu
redis
数据库
缓存
golang 并发模型 CSP
多个actor(进程)可以同时运行、不共享状态、通过向与进程绑定的
消息队列
(也称为信箱)异步发送消息来进行通信。actor-1与actor-2进程通信依赖一个
消息队列
,而且
消息队列
与进程互相耦合绑定。
这一切没有想象那么糟
·
2023-11-30 11:09
go
GO语言 实现端口扫描
//GO语言 实现端口扫描//缺陷//port 无法设置成全局变量不知道怎么设置的//var l = list.New() 这个是数组操作并不是
消息队列
跟
消息队列
功能类似//实现功能//
jialiang8542
·
2023-11-30 11:33
如何保证缓存和数据库数据的一致性?
把重试请求写到
消息队列
中,然后由专门的消费者来重试,直到成功。在读写分离+主从库延迟的情况下,可以采用延迟双删的策略。
ronshi
·
2023-11-30 11:06
基础
redis
数据库
RabbitMQ--基础--03--交换机的类型
BindingKey,RoutingKeyFanout交换机转发消息是最快的3、direct定向,把消息交给符合指定routingkey的队列只有当RoutingKey和BindingKey完全匹配的时候,
消息队列
才可以获取消息
勤径苦舟
·
2023-11-30 09:32
RabbitMQ
java-rabbitmq
rabbitmq
分布式
RabbitMQ基本介绍
Consumer从
消息队列
中取消息的应用程序Exchange负责接收Producer发送过来的消息,并查询路由表将消息转发给指定的队列;;
tianzhiyi1989sq
·
2023-11-30 09:58
RabbitMQ
c++
RabbitMQ详解-02RabbitMQ基本介绍
开发中
消息队列
通常有如下应用场景:任务异步处理应用解耦削峰填谷1.RabbitMQ介绍RabbitMQ是由erlang语言开发,基于AMQP(AdvancedMessageQueue高级
消息队列
协议)协议实现的
消息队列
Afelio
·
2023-11-30 09:53
RibbitMQ
rabbitmq
队列
java
RabbitMQ的基本介绍
AMQP,即AdvancedMessageQueuingProtocol,一个提供统一消息服务的应用层标准高级
消息队列
协议,是应用层协议的一个开放标准,为面向消息的中间件设计。
薛伟同学
·
2023-11-30 09:52
消息队列
RabbitMQ
消息队列
Spring Cloud Stream如何屏蔽不同MQ带来的差异性?
引言在当前的微服务架构下,使用
消息队列
(MQ)技术是实现服务解耦和削峰填谷的重要策略。为了保证系统的灵活性和可替换性,我们需要避免对单一开源技术的依赖。
阿飞技术
·
2023-11-30 09:22
java
spring
ActiveMQ、RocketMQ、RabbitMQ、Kafka区别
一、三大应用场景(优点)解耦、异步、削峰解耦:只需要将消息写入
消息队列
,需要消息的去
消息队列
中订阅就好异步:一些非必要的逻辑可以采用异步来完成,从而提升响应速度削峰:某个时间段并发量特别大的时候可以将消息发送到
消息队列
中
老鼠AI大米_Java全栈
·
2023-11-30 08:55
Docker-Swarm-Consul-RabbitMQ集群
RabbitMQ是基于高级
消息队列
协议(AMQP)实现的开源消息代理软件,主要提供
消息队列
服务。这里介绍用DockerCompose搭建RabbitMQ高可用集群的过程。
KAIVI-Blog
·
2023-11-30 07:08
RABBITMQ
DOCKER
MQ
docker
golang—kafka架构原理快速入门以及自测环境搭建(docker单节点部署)
它具有以下特点:支持消息的发布和订阅,类似于RabbtMQ、ActiveMQ等
消息队列
支持数据实时处理能保证消息的可靠性投递支持消息的持久化存储,并通过多副本分布式的存储方案来保证消息的容错高吞吐率,单
咚伢
·
2023-11-30 06:38
golang
kafka
架构
物联网平台常见问题与答案汇总
bilibilihtml5player1.1上行数据链路设备以MQTT协议建立和IoT物联网平台的长连接,上报数据(Publish发布Topic和Payload)到IoT平台业务研发同学配置规则引擎,上报数据经SQL处理后,流转到数据库DB/
消息队列
阿里云AIoT
·
2023-11-30 05:52
物联网
阿里云
数据分析
java应用容灾方案_Java服务MQ
消息队列
容灾方案-Go语言中文社区
背景介绍在前一段时间线上出现过一次事故,一个非常重要的消息生产者服务,由于MQ出现问题,消息大量积压,导致了该服务线程被打满,外部请求返回502,服务采用Springboot搭建,使用Springboot的Tomcat容器。原因分析消息的生产者服务是一个高并发量的服务,接受外部方的接口调用,并将消息推送至MQ,调用流程示意图如下:而事故当天的情况是,MQ消息大量积压,基本等同于MQ挂掉,大量的请求
zetachow晓代码 mkq
·
2023-11-30 02:14
java应用容灾方案
【真实面试经历】我和阿里面试官的一次“邂逅”(附问题详解)
本文主要涵盖下面的内容:分布式商城系统:架构图讲解;
消息队列
相关:削峰和解耦;Redis相关:缓存穿透问题的解决;一些基础问题:网络相关:1.浏览器输入URL发生了什么?2.TCP和UDP区别?
Java码农那些事
·
2023-11-30 02:46
SpringBoot : ch09 整合Redis
通过将Redis与SpringBoot集成,你可以轻松地利用Redis的功能,例如缓存、会话存储和
消息队列
等,从而提升应用程序的性能和可伸缩性。
zhizhiqiuya
·
2023-11-30 01:11
springboot
spring
boot
redis
java
什么是
消息队列
什么是
消息队列
MQ(messagequeue),从字面意思上看,本质是个队列,FIFO先入先出队列,只不过队列中存放的内容是message而已,还是一种跨进程的通信机制,用于上下游传递消息。
薛伟同学
·
2023-11-30 00:21
消息队列
消息队列
【Linux】进程间通信——system V共享内存、共享内存的概念、共享内存函数、system V
消息队列
、信号量
文章目录进程间通信1.systemV共享内存1.1共享内存原理1.2共享内存数据结构1.3共享内存函数2.systemV
消息队列
2.1
消息队列
原理3.systemV信号量3.1信号量原理3.2进程互斥4
鳄鱼麻薯球
·
2023-11-30 00:27
Linux
linux
运维
phpstudy安装redis
Redis是一个开源的高性能键值存储数据库,广泛用于缓存、
消息队列
、会话管理和实时数据分析等应用场景。
PHP隔壁老王邻居
·
2023-11-29 23:14
乱七八糟
php
redis
redis
数据库
缓存
php
SpringBoot : ch11 整合RabbitMQ
前言在当今的互联网时代,
消息队列
成为了构建高可靠、高性能系统的重要组件之一。RabbitMQ作为一个可靠、灵活的消息中间件,被广泛应用于各种分布式系统中。
zhizhiqiuya
·
2023-11-29 23:40
springboot
java-rabbitmq
spring
boot
rabbitmq
数据库
数据存储和
消息队列
数据库1.MySQL索引使用的注意事项索引不会包含有Null值的列只要列中包含有null值都将不会被包含在索引中。
熊先森_5094
·
2023-11-29 18:57
redis实现
消息队列
的普通订阅及stream订阅实现
环境说明项目中使用的是springboot2.4.3版本redis服务安装的是6.x版本5.x版本也可以,因为redis是在5.x版本开始支持stream数据格式的。老的版本肯定是不行的各类之间的关系图说明普通方式的类关系说明redis发布:订阅消息主要类说明.pngStream方式的类关系说明redis的stream发布:订阅消息主要类说明的.png配置类代码注意配置类中有用到线程池,在这里就不
冷有暖
·
2023-11-29 17:55
RabbitMQ——感谢尚硅谷官方文档
RabbitMQ——感谢尚硅谷官方文档一、消息中间件概述(一)为什么学习
消息队列
(二)什么是消息中间件(三)
消息队列
应用场景1、应用解耦2、异步处理(1)串行方式(2)并行方式(3)
消息队列
3、流量削峰
_Matthew
·
2023-11-29 15:04
SSM框架
rabbitmq
分布式
Redis实现
消息队列
与延时
消息队列
前序提到redis,更多的可能想到用作缓存的用途,其实redis也可以实现一些简单的
消息队列
用途,我们可以使用list数据结构实现队列。
多动手,勤思考
·
2023-11-29 15:56
redis
java队列发送邮件_Spring学习笔记3之
消息队列
(rabbitmq)发送邮件功能
rabbitmq简介:MQ全称为MessageQueue,
消息队列
(MQ)是一种应用程序对应用程序的通信方法。应用程序通过读写出入队列的消息(针对应用程序的数据)来通信,而无需专用连接来链接它们。
肉依娜娜
·
2023-11-29 13:57
java队列发送邮件
Spring AMQP 实战 - 整合 RabbitMQ 发送邮件
SpringAMQP实战-整合RabbitMQ发送邮件博客地址:blog.720ui.com/介绍通过这个项目实战旅程,你会学习到如何使用SpringBoot整合SpringAMQP,并且使用RabbitMQ的
消息队列
机制发送邮件
weixin_34245749
·
2023-11-29 13:57
大数据
java
postman
基于spring的RabbitMQ发送QQ邮件
基本概念:1.Message:消息,由消息头和消息体组成2.Publisher:生产者(消息发布者)3.Exchange:交换器接收生产者发布的消息并传给队列4.Binding:绑定,基于路由键将交换器和
消息队列
连接起来的路由规则
跟着半仙学java
·
2023-11-29 13:54
消息队列
rabbitmq
spring
java
GoLong的学习之路,进阶,RabbitMQ (
消息队列
)
正好,项目中需要MQ(
消息队列
),这里我就补充一下我对mq的理解。其实在学习java中的时候,自己也仿照RabbitMQ自己实现了一个单机的mq,但是mq其中一个特点也就是,分布式我在项目中没有涉及。
红蒲公英
·
2023-11-29 13:18
GoLong
学习
rabbitmq
分布式
golang
后端
微服务
Rabbitmq发送邮件并消费邮件
如果有什么需要改进的地方还请大佬指出⛺️作者简介:大家好,我是听风与他☁️博客首页:CSDN主页听风与他每日一句:狠狠沉淀,顶峰相见目录前言Rabbimq发送邮件并消费邮件1.配置application.yml文件2.定义
消息队列
的配置
听风与他
·
2023-11-29 13:48
rabbitmq
ruby
分布式
4.13多线程--模式之保护性暂停
GuardedSuspension,用在一个线程等待另一个线程的执行结果要点:有一个结果需要从一个线程传递到另一个线程,让他们关联同一个GuardedObject如果有结果不断从一个线程传递到另一个线程,那么可以使用
消息队列
一笑看见
·
2023-11-29 11:18
为什么要用 Redis 而不用 map/guava 做缓存? Redis为什么这么快 Redis有哪些数据类型 Redis的应用场景
Redis为什么这么快Redis有哪些数据类型Redis的应用场景总结一计数器缓存会话缓存全页缓存(FPC)查找表
消息队列
(发布/订阅功能)分布式锁实现总结二简单的聊聊Redis常见的一些疑问点:具体问题如下标题中
皮皮攻城狮
·
2023-11-29 08:03
redis
缓存
redis
Flink流批一体计算(22):Flink SQL之单流kafka写入mysql
1.准备工作什么是Kafka源表Kafka是分布式、高吞吐、可扩展的
消息队列
服务,广泛用于日志收集、监控数据聚合、流式数据处理、在线和离线分析等大数据领域。
victory0508
·
2023-11-29 06:08
flink
sql
kafka
最全的java面试题库
【05期】
消息队列
中,如何保证消息的顺序性?【06期】单例模式有几种写法?【07期】Redis中是如何实现分布式锁的?【08期
奔跑吧茂林小子
·
2023-11-29 06:57
java
面试
开发语言
Kafka消息的丢失和消息的重复消费
周末有空,想到之前项目中用到了
消息队列
,当时只是简单用了一下工具包,开发完功能需求之后,自己又去认真看来一下原理,现在有空就和小伙伴们分享一下吧,希望有问题的地方大家可以指正,互相交流。
Leexdao
·
2023-11-29 06:39
Kafka
kafka
java
消息队列
Kafka的ack机制
kafka
消息队列
的方式目录概述小结:参考资料和推荐阅读LDistiggerforever,CGarenotbrothersforever,throwthepotandshineforever.Modestyisnotfalse
执于代码
·
2023-11-29 05:08
kafka
java
分布式
消息队列
之Kafka的ack应答机制
kafka中的应答机制:ack作用是确认收到消息,一条是producer发送消息到leader收到消息之后发送ack另一条是leader和follower之间同步完成数据会发送ack对于一些不太重要的数据,对数据的可靠性要求不是特别高的情况下,能够容忍少量的数据丢失,因此没有必要等待ISR中所有follower全部要接收成功所以Kafka为用户提供了三种可靠级别设置,可以根据不同需求来修改选择:a
路人王sun
·
2023-11-29 05:56
kafka
大数据
【Spring Boot】RabbitMQ
消息队列
— RabbitMQ入门
欢迎来到@"衍生星球"的CSDN博文本文主要学习"RabbitMQ
消息队列
——RabbitMQ入门"我是衍生星球,一个从事集成开发的打工人⭐️喜欢的朋友可以关注一下,下次更新不迷路⭐️目录一、RabbitMQ
衍生星球
·
2023-11-29 05:47
SpringBoot入门与实战
java-rabbitmq
spring
boot
rabbitmq
从 0 到 1 ,手把手教你编写《
消息队列
》项目(Java实现) —— 编写服务器
文章目录一、自定义应用层协议请求与响应channel二、自定义请求格式三、自定义响应格式四、服务器代码编写五、填metaMapper的坑一、自定义应用层协议咱们这里的客户端与服务器的通信是基于TCP协议实现的.当前要交互的Message,以及调用各种API的请求,其实都是二进制数据.因此咱们要自定义一个应用层协议(格式)来规范这些数据.请求与响应咱们规定以下格式来表示请求与响应.Type表示当前这
究极无敌代码大王
·
2023-11-29 05:35
项目实战
java
服务器
网络
从 0 到 1 ,手把手教你编写《
消息队列
》项目(Java实现) —— 创建虚拟机
文章目录一、虚拟机二、关于消息的API发布消息直接交换机DIRECT转发规则扇出交换机FANOUT转发规则主题交换机TOPIC转发规则匹配规则Router类订阅消息消费者队列如何给订阅的消费者发送消息自动发送消息至订阅者应答消息三、代码编写一、虚拟机接下来要创建虚拟机,每个虚拟主机下面都管理着自己的交换机,队列,绑定,消息数据.同时提供api供上层调用.在这里咱们实现的单虚拟机,并没有提供创建虚拟
究极无敌代码大王
·
2023-11-29 05:34
项目实战
java
开发语言
spring
boot
java-ee
46RabbitMQ
消息队列
基础入门--RabbitMQ 简介
RabbitMQ简介RabbitMQ
消息队列
简介RabbitMQ是高级
消息队列
协议(AMQP)的开源消息代理软件。
Jachin111
·
2023-11-29 03:48
Redis 命令处理过程
我们知道Redis是一个基于内存的高性能键值数据库,它支持多种数据结构,提供了丰富的命令,可以用来实现缓存、
消息队列
、分布式锁等功能。
lcn29
·
2023-11-29 03:09
Redis
redis
数据库
缓存
大写的服,看完这篇你还不懂RocketMQ算我输
消息队列
RocketMQ可为分布式应用系
猿天地
·
2023-11-29 00:32
skynet框架(游戏开发) 待更新……
skynet框架聊后端技术学习(轻量游戏服务器)1、基于actor的并发模型以及开发思路能想到的其他并发模型:cspgo语言(协程)什么是actor:actor抽象进程并发(lua+C)组成部分:lua虚拟机+
消息队列
C葭葭
·
2023-11-28 23:17
开发框架
c++
架构
LuatOS-SOC接口文档(air780E)--rtos - RTOS底层操作库
rtos.receive(timeout)接受并处理底层
消息队列
.参数传入值类型解释int超时时长,通常是-1,永久等待返回值返回值类型解释msgid如果是定时器消息,会返回定时器消息id及附加信息,其他消息由底层决定
l531798151
·
2023-11-28 23:41
air780E
air780E
上一页
27
28
29
30
31
32
33
34
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他